I was born and raised in Poland and come from a very religious family. My father was an organist for many years in his home parish and my mother was a teacher at a local school as well as being actively involved in many ministries in their home parish. I have four brothers and two sisters. One of my brothers, Fr. Jan, is also a priest and currently the pastor of St. Paul’s in Jacksonville, Fl. Like my mother and father, I have a passion for singing and am musically inclined (I play the organ, piano, and guitar).
After graduation from high school, I entered the Seminary in Tarnow, Poland and was ordained to priesthood in 1990. I obtained a Masters in Theology and continued my studies at Pontifical University in Krakow, Poland receiving my License in Social Teaching of the Church and was awarded a Doctorate in Homiletics. Before coming to the United States, I served in the Lord’s vineyard as parochial vicar, pastor, and teacher of religion in several parishes. I came to the United States to study English and Spanish in 2003. Upon completion of these studies, I was directed by God’s mysterious ways to Queen of Peace in 2005. Since then I have been Parochial Vicar serving our Lord in this gracious and loving community. I hope to continue to actively provide religious services to this parish family for many years to come. I grew up in Dunmore, Pennsylvania in a family of six girls and three boys. I attended Catholic Grade School in my home parish and graduated from a Catholic High School in Scranton, PA. Upon graduation, I entered the Convent at Marywood, Scranton, PA and obtained a bachelor's degree in Mathematics Education and later a Masters in Mathematics and Administration. I am also certified as a Spiritual Director from the University of Scranton. I have lived and ministered in several parishes in Pennsylvania, Gridgeport, CT, Brookly, NY, Goldsboro, NC, Baltimore, MD and of course Gainesville, FL. I've had the priviledge of being here at Queen of Peace since 1998 and look forward to many more years of service.
Born and raised in Southern Maryland, I attended Catholic School and was taught by the Sisters, Servants of the Immaculate Heart of Mary from Scranton, Pennsylvania. I entered this Congregation after completing high school and joined many of the IHM Sisters in being trained as an educator. I taught in schools in Pennsylvania, New Jersey, New York, Delaware, North Carolina, Maryland and most recently in Florida. Prior to coming to Florida, I served as the Director of Curriculum for the Catholic Schools in the Archdiocese of Washington, D.C. I opened two schools in the Diocese of St. Augustine, one in Palm Coast and another in Gainesville. In 2009, I celebrated 50 years of Religious Profession as an IHM and 50 years as a Catholic School educator.
